Advent devotional helping your family get more excited about Jesus at Christmas than anything else.
A Better Than Anything Christmas is the second Advent devotional for families from Barbara Reaoch, author of the best-selling A Jesus Christmas.
These daily devotions in the Gospels give a thorough investigation of why Jesus came. In the lead-up to Christmas, families will explore 25 reasons why Jesus came, and they will see that what Jesus gives us is better than anything else we could wish for.
Each day there is a passage to read together, questions to think about, an explanation and a prayer. There are also age-appropriate application questions, some for younger children and some for older children, as well as journalling space so that each family member can write or draw their own response to what God has shown them.
So get each family member a copy of A Better Than Anything Christmas and a Bible, and find ten minutes a day in December to look at God’s word together so that kids get more excited about Jesus than anything else that Christmas offers.
